Why is 'dry to the touch' not considered dry according to your standards?

Surface dryness is misleading. For structural drying in Columbus Township's climate, the IICRC S500 standard of care requires reaching a psychrometric equilibrium of 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. This measures moisture vapor in the air, not just in materials. Materials can feel dry while still releasing high vapor pressure, which perpetuates hidden moisture damage and microbial risk.

What is the critical timeline to prevent mold after a water leak?

The microbial growth window is 48-72 hours in a Columbus home. By 2026, insurance carriers and liability standards have shifted; mitigation must begin within this window to be considered timely. Delaying action beyond 72 hours shifts liability, as it constitutes a failure to meet the S500 standard of care, complicating claim approvals and requiring professional remediation.

How does my water damage classification and having smart leak sensors affect my insurance claim?

Category 2, or 'grey water,' from an appliance overflow contains chemical or biological contaminants and requires specific disinfection protocols. This differs from Category 1 (clean) or 3 (black water) claims.
